Overview

Provides logistical and administrative assistance to case teams investigating and analysing mergers and acquisitions. Supports the Head of Unit and other unit members with general administrative tasks.


Key Responsibilities
  • Preparation of market investigations through uploading and sending of questionnaires via a dedicated electronic application
  • Recording, distributing and archiving correspondence and other case-related records
  • Monitoring of deadlines and work flow during the case
  • Preparation and transmission of inter-service consultations
  • Knowledge sharing through internal wiki platform
  • Liaison with external stakeholders for the organization of meetings
  • Preparation and circulation of electronic signataires
  • General administrative support to the Head of Unit and other members of the Unit
  • Various organisational matters
